跳到主要内容

功能扩展插件 SDK

通过调用 SDK 开启或者关闭插件自身的功能扩展实现。

要求

ONES@ones-op/sdk
v6.18.0v0.81.0

开启实例级功能扩展

示例用法

backend/src/index.ts
import { extensionEnable } from '@ones-op/sdk/extension'

// example function
export async function example() {
const result = await extensionEnable({
extension_provider_name: 'extension_provider_name',
})
}

关闭实例级功能扩展

示例用法

backend/src/index.ts
import { extensionDisable } from '@ones-op/sdk/extension'

// example function
export async function example() {
const result = await extensionDisable({
extension_provider_name: 'extension_provider_name',
})
}

开启组织级功能扩展

示例用法

backend/src/index.ts
import { extensionEnable } from '@ones-op/sdk/extension'

// example function
export async function example() {
const result = await extensionEnable({
extension_provider_name: 'extension_provider_name',
org_id: 'org_id',
})
}

关闭组织级功能扩展

示例用法

backend/src/index.ts
import { extensionDisable } from '@ones-op/sdk/extension'

// example function
export async function example() {
const result = await extensionDisable({
extension_provider_name: 'extension_provider_name',
org_id: 'org_id',
})
}